Den här guiden täcker hur du installerar och konfigurerar en dedikerad Assetto Corsa-server som hostas hos Legion Hosting, inklusive serverinställningar, entry lists och hur du ansluter.
.ini-filer. Ändringar som görs medan servern körs kan skrivas över vid avstängning.
Översikt över konfigurationsfiler
Dedikerade Assetto Corsa-servrar använder två primära konfigurationsfiler som finns i katalogen cfg/ på din server.
| Fil | Syfte |
|---|---|
cfg/server_cfg.ini |
Grundläggande serverinställningar — namn, lösenord, portar, bana, billista, sessionsregler och väder. |
cfg/entry_list.ini |
Definierar vilken bil och skin som tilldelas varje rutplats. Ett [CAR_N]-block per plats. |
Steg 1 — Öppna filhanteraren i GPanel
- Logga in på GPanel.
- Välj din Assetto Corsa-server från serverlistan.
- Om servern körs, klicka på Stop på fliken Console och vänta tills statusen ändras till Offline.
- Klicka på fliken Files för att öppna filhanteraren.
- Navigera till katalogen
cfg/. Här hittar duserver_cfg.iniochentry_list.ini.
Steg 2 — Konfigurera server_cfg.ini
Klicka på server_cfg.ini för att öppna den i den inbyggda redigeraren. Inställningarna är indelade i sektioner. Den viktigaste sektionen är [SERVER].
Viktiga inställningar i [SERVER]
| Inställning | Exempelvärde | Beskrivning |
|---|---|---|
NAME |
My Legion AC Server |
Servernamnet som visas i spelets serverwebbläsare och i Content Manager. Gör det unikt så att spelare kan hitta det. |
PASSWORD |
mypassword |
Lösenord som krävs för att gå med. Lämna tomt för en offentlig server. |
ADMIN_PASSWORD |
adminpass123 |
Administratörslösenord som används för att utfärda serverkommandon i spelet. Håll detta privat. |
MAX_CLIENTS |
16 |
Maximalt antal samtidiga spelare. Får inte överstiga antalet [CAR_N]-platser i entry_list.ini. |
UDP_PORT |
UDP-port för speltrafik. Kontrollera fliken Network i GPanel för din tilldelade port. | |
TCP_PORT |
TCP-port för speltrafik. Ställs vanligtvis in till samma värde som UDP_PORT. Kontrollera fliken Network i GPanel. |
|
HTTP_PORT |
HTTP-port som används för serverns info-/lobby-registreringsslutpunkt. Kontrollera fliken Network i GPanel. | |
TRACK |
monza |
Banans interna mappnamn inuti content/tracks/. För banor med layoutvarianter, se CONFIG_TRACK nedan. |
CONFIG_TRACK |
gp |
Undermappen för layoutvarianten inuti bankatalogen (t.ex. gp, junior). Lämna tom för banor utan varianter. |
CARS |
ks_ferrari_f40;ks_bmw_m3_e30 |
Semikolonseparerad lista över bilmappnamn som är tillåtna på denna server. Varje namn måste matcha en mapp inuti content/cars/. |
MAX_BALLAST_KG |
0 |
Maximal ballastvikt i kg som kan läggas till en bil. Ställ in till 0 för att inaktivera ballast. |
QUALIFY_MAX_WAIT_PERC |
120 |
Procentandel av kvaltiden som senanslutna fortfarande kan delta under en kvalsession. |
ALLOWED_TYRES_OUT |
2 |
Antal hjul som tillåts utanför banytan innan en straffpåföljd utfärdas. -1 inaktiverar gränsen. |
REGISTER_TO_LOBBY |
1 |
Ställ in till 1 för att lista servern offentligt i Kunos-lobbyn/serverwebbläsaren. Ställ in till 0 för en privat server. |
Sessionsinställningar ([PRACTICE], [QUALIFY], [RACE])
Varje sessionstyp har sin egen sektion. Ta bort en sektion helt för att inaktivera den sessionen. Vanliga inställningar inom varje sektion:
| Inställning | Exempelvärde | Beskrivning |
|---|---|---|
NAME |
Race |
Visningsnamn för sessionen som visas för spelare. |
TIME |
30 |
Sessionens varaktighet i minuter (för practice/qualify). För race-sessioner, använd LAPS istället. |
LAPS |
10 |
Antal varv för race-sessionen. Ställ in till 0 för att använda tidsbaserad racing istället. |
IS_OPEN |
1 |
Ställ in till 1 för att tillåta spelare att gå med under sessionen. 0 låser servern vid sessionsstart. |
WAIT_TIME |
60 |
Sekunder att vänta innan sessionen startar efter att servern är redo. |
Minimalt exempel på server_cfg.ini
Ersätt portvärdena nedan med portarna som visas på fliken Network i din GPanel.
[SERVER]
NAME=My Legion AC Server
PASSWORD=
ADMIN_PASSWORD=adminpass123
MAX_CLIENTS=16
UDP_PORT= ; check GPanel Network tab
TCP_PORT= ; check GPanel Network tab
HTTP_PORT= ; check GPanel Network tab
TRACK=monza
CONFIG_TRACK=gp
CARS=ks_ferrari_f40;ks_bmw_m3_e30
REGISTER_TO_LOBBY=1
[PRACTICE]
NAME=Practice
TIME=30
IS_OPEN=1
[QUALIFY]
NAME=Qualify
TIME=15
IS_OPEN=1
[RACE]
NAME=Race
LAPS=10
IS_OPEN=0
WAIT_TIME=60
Steg 3 — Konfigurera entry_list.ini
Filen entry_list.ini definierar startrutnätet. Varje plats är ett numrerat [CAR_N]-block som börjar från [CAR_0]. Det totala antalet platser måste vara större än eller lika med MAX_CLIENTS i server_cfg.ini.
| Nyckel | Exempelvärde | Beskrivning |
|---|---|---|
MODEL |
ks_ferrari_f40 |
Bilmappens namn inuti content/cars/. Måste vara listad på raden CARS i server_cfg.ini. |
SKIN |
0_red |
Skin-mappens namn inuti bilens skins/-katalog. Använd det exakta mappnamnet, inte ett visningsnamn. |
SPECTATOR_MODE |
0 |
Ställ in till 1 för att markera denna plats som endast åskådare. Ställ in till 0 för en normal körplats. |
DRIVER_NAME |
|
Valfritt. Förtilldela denna plats till ett specifikt förarnamn. Lämna tomt för att tillåta vilken spelare som helst. |
TEAM |
|
Valfritt. Lagnamn som visas på resultatskärmen. |
GUID |
|
Valfritt. Steam GUID för att låsa denna plats till en specifik spelare. Lämna tomt för öppna platser. |
BALLAST |
0 |
Ballastvikt i kg som tillämpas på denna plats. Kräver att MAX_BALLAST_KG är inställt i server_cfg.ini. |
Exempel på entry_list.ini (4 platser, blandade bilar)
[CAR_0]
MODEL=ks_ferrari_f40
SKIN=0_red
SPECTATOR_MODE=0
DRIVER_NAME=
TEAM=
GUID=
BALLAST=0
[CAR_1]
MODEL=ks_ferrari_f40
SKIN=1_white
SPECTATOR_MODE=0
DRIVER_NAME=
TEAM=
GUID=
BALLAST=0
[CAR_2]
MODEL=ks_bmw_m3_e30
SKIN=0_default
SPECTATOR_MODE=0
DRIVER_NAME=
TEAM=
GUID=
BALLAST=0
[CAR_3]
MODEL=ks_bmw_m3_e30
SKIN=1_red
SPECTATOR_MODE=0
DRIVER_NAME=
TEAM=
GUID=
BALLAST=0
entry_list.ini har färre [CAR_N]-block än värdet MAX_CLIENTS i server_cfg.ini kommer servern inte att starta. Lägg till tillräckligt med platser för att täcka ditt maximala antal spelare.
Steg 4 — Så ansluter du
För att hitta serverns IP-adress och port, kontrollera fliken Network i GPanel eller se guiden för server-IP och port.
Serverwebbläsare i spelet
- Starta Assetto Corsa.
- Gå till Drive → Online → Server List.
- Om
REGISTER_TO_LOBBY=1är inställt iserver_cfg.inikommer din server att visas i den offentliga listan. Använd sök-/filterrutan för att hitta den efter namn. - Klicka på servernamnet och klicka på Join. Ange anslutningslösenordet om ett sådant är inställt.
Direktanslutning
- I serverwebbläsaren, klicka på Join via IP eller leta efter alternativet för direktanslutning.
- Ange serverns IP-adress och port från fliken Network i GPanel.
- Klicka på Connect. Ange anslutningslösenordet om du blir ombedd.
Content Manager (rekommenderas)
Content Manager är en populär tredjepartsstartare för Assetto Corsa som tillhandahåller en förbättrad serverwebbläsare med filtrering, snabbanslutning och detektering av saknat innehåll.
- Öppna Content Manager och gå till fliken Drive, sedan Online.
- Använd sökfältet för att hitta din server efter namn, eller klicka på Add server by IP och ange din IP och port från fliken Network i GPanel.
- Content Manager visar varningar om saknat innehåll innan du försöker gå med, vilket gör det enklare att identifiera checksum-problem innan anslutning.
- Klicka på Join. Content Manager startar Assetto Corsa och ansluter direkt till din server.
Relaterade artiklar
- Assetto Corsa: Installation av anpassat innehåll (banor, bilar & skins)
- Assetto Corsa: Felsökning av vanliga problem
- Så hittar du serverns IP och port
- Så laddar du upp filer via SFTP